The MAX4352EUK+T, crafted by Analog Devices Inc., stands as a remarkable example of precision engineering in the category of amplifiers. This component, although not associated with a specific series, showcases its versatility and reliability with its Active part status and is presented in Tape & Reel (TR) packaging for efficient assembly processes. It adopts the compact SC-74A, SOT-753 package, ensuring a minimalist footprint ideal for space-constrained applications while supporting surface mount technology for streamlined PCB design and manufacturing workflows.
Operating across a broad temperature range from -40°C to 85°C, the MAX4352EUK+T guarantees stable performance in diverse operational environments, highlighting its suitability for a wide array of applications. The choice of the SOT-23-5 supplier device package further emphasizes this amplifier’s commitment to integration flexibility and thermal efficiency.

Packaging | Tape & Reel (TR) |
Package / Case | SC-74A, SOT-753 |
Output Type | Rail-to-Rail |
Mounting Type | Surface Mount |
Amplifier Type | Voltage Feedback |
Operating Temperature | -40°C ~ 85°C |
Current - Supply | 620µA |
Slew Rate | 240V/µs |
Current - Input Bias | 800 nA |
Voltage - Input Offset | 400 µV |
Supplier Device Package | SOT-23-5 |
Part Status | Active |
Number of Circuits | 1 |
-3db Bandwidth | 80 MHz |
Voltage - Supply Span (Min) | 2.7 V |
Voltage - Supply Span (Max) | 5.25 V |
